A car fire in Hawkinge, Folkestone, escalated into a larger incident when it spread to a residential garage.
Kent Fire and Rescue Service swiftly responded to the emergency call at Gray Close. Four fire engines, equipped with breathing apparatus and high-pressure hose reel jets, were dispatched to the scene.
Firefighters battled the flames, using their specialized gear to safely extinguish the fire and prevent further damage. As a precautionary measure, several properties in the vicinity were evacuated, ensuring the safety of residents.
Once the situation was under control and the area deemed safe, evacuated residents were allowed to return to their homes.
Thankfully, there were no reported injuries resulting from the incident. However, the cause of the fire remains unknown at this time.
